Essential Tips and Guidelines for a Successful LASIK Surgery In Central Kentucky

Posted by: Kentucky Eye Institute in General Eye Health

LASIK (Laser-Assisted in Situ Keratomileusis) is a widely performed surgical procedure that corrects vision problems such as astigmatism, myopia, and many more by reshaping the cornea, the clear front surface of the eye, correcting the refraction problems in the eye. It has gained immense popularity due to its effectiveness in reducing dependency on glasses or…
